Walking in the country, by the sea or in the town, so many wonderful things to see if you stop and look around! Go on your very own walk guided by CBeebies' Ranger Hamza from the hit TV show 'Let's Go For a Walk' with this book that can be used again and again.

Take this award-winning book with you on any ramble, wherever you live, with suggestions from Ranger Hamza for things to look out for. Can you see a red thing? A tall thing? Can you find something smooth, and something rough? What can you smell, and what can you hear? As well as things to spot on the walk, each spread contains fascinating Hamza facts

Ranger Hamza loves being outdoors and exploring, so he thinks he has the best job in the world! As a Ranger he gets to see lots of wonderful things wherever he goes, but the best part of his job is meeting the Ramblers. When he was a little boy he lived in Africa, in a country called Sudan. He loved spotting all the birds, animals, insects, trees and plants all around him, and when he moved to the UK he brought his love of exploring with him. He became a Ranger because he knew how important it is to take care of nature wherever we find it. It could be in the city, on the beach, in the countryside – anywhere!
